About Fresno, California

Fresno, a city located in the state of California (CA), is home to a population of approximately 725,276 people. Fresno boasts a median age of 32.1, with around 16.5% of its residents aged 60 or above. 4.7% of the population identifies as US Veterans. 14% of Fresno residents are disabled. The city has an average household income of $63,001, while the unemployment rate stands at 9%, and around 22.1% of the population is considered to be living below the poverty level. In terms of housing, the average home value in Fresno is $320,683, with a monthly rent averaging $1,227.

About Modular Home Communities

Senior mobile parks and modular communities exist to present seniors with an affordable, community-based lifestyle option. These neighborhoods usually operate in the same manner as what you'd probably consider a traditional retirement community, where there may be homeowner association fees as well as localized ordinances, and even amenities. Mobile and modular communities can be an attractive option to senior adults who are looking to downsize while also staying safe and social.

Mobile and modular homes are prefabricated, meaning they're built off-site, in a factory, and then transported to a permanent location.
